Foothills Senior Care Costs & Pricing

Foothills Senior Care offers its residents a consistent pricing structure, with both private and semi-private rooms available at $6,000 per month. This rate is notably higher than the average costs in Placer County, where private rooms are priced around $4,026 and semi-private accommodations at approximately $3,489. Moreover, these prices also exceed the state averages for California as a whole - $3,939 for private rooms and $3,333 for semi-private arrangements. While Foothills Senior Care's fees may be above market rates, they often reflect the quality of care and services provided, making it essential for prospective residents to consider both financial aspects and the value of personalized support in their decision-making process.

Review

Foothills Senior Care in Roseville is best suited for seniors who prioritize a warm, home-like atmosphere married to vigilant, hands-on medical oversight. The community shines where memory care and end-of-life needs meet a compassionate, organized team. Families facing progression of dementia or frailty will find reassurance in a setting that emphasizes safety, consistent caregiver relationships, and proactive medical coordination. The presence of a registered nurse at the helm and a staff that demonstrates genuine investment in residents’ daily well-being makes Foothills a strong match for those who want transparent communication, prompt responses to health questions, and a home environment that feels personal rather than institutional.

Those weighing alternatives should consider what higher-volume facilities offer versus what Foothills delivers. For families seeking a larger campus with expansive programming, more on-site rehabilitative services, or a broader array of clinical resources, another option may feel more suitable. Similarly, if a resident requires highly specialized, hospital-like medical infrastructure or a breadth of scheduled social activities and amenities typical of bigger communities, Foothills may not check every box. In short, Foothills excels as a focused, intimate care home, but it may not be the right fit for those chasing scale, breadth of on-site services, or advanced clinical facilities greater than what a smaller home setting routinely provides.

Description

Foothills Senior Care in Roseville, CA is a board and care home that offers a range of personalized care services to meet the needs of seniors. With a variety of amenities and activities available, residents can enjoy a comfortable and fulfilling lifestyle.

The community provides air-conditioned living spaces with cable or satellite TV for entertainment. Devotional services are offered on-site for those seeking spiritual support. A spacious dining room ensures residents have a pleasant place to gather for meals, which are provided and can accommodate special dietary restrictions such as gluten-free, kosher, low/no sodium, organic, vegan, and vegetarian options.

The fully furnished rooms provide privacy along with private bathrooms equipped with wheelchair accessible showers. Housekeeping services ensure a clean and tidy environment. Residents can relax in indoor common areas or enjoy the outdoor space and garden.

Foothills Senior Care offers assistance with daily living activities including bathing, dressing, transfers, and medication management. The staff coordinates with healthcare providers to ensure comprehensive care is provided. Special diet plans like diabetes diets are available for those with specific needs.

Transportation arrangements are made for medical appointments as well as other nearby amenities such as cafes, parks, pharmacies, restaurants, theaters, and hospitals. Residents can also participate in various activities like BBQs or picnics, birthday parties, live musical performances and dance/theater shows. Forever fit exercises like stretching classes, tai chi and chair yoga are offered to promote physical well-being.

With its wide range of services and amenities offered in a vibrant community setting, Foothills Senior Care provides seniors in Roseville an ideal living option that caters to their individual needs while promoting an active and enriched lifestyle.
